Our 2025 executive compensation program reflects best practices, and is designed to offer a competitive pay package, with respect to the U.S. market, which is where we are headquartered and where we primarily compete for executive talent. As such, over 80% of our executives' maximum annual compensation opportunity is payable in equity and greater emphasis is placed on long-term incentives than our annual incentive program.

Most recent fiscal-year chief executive compensation at each disclosed peer, taken from that company's own proxy statement.
| Rank | Company | FY | Chief executive | Salary | Stock awards | Option awards | Non-equity incentive | Total |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Match Group | 2025 | Spencer Rascoff | $689,231 | $44,790,300 | $0 | $1,209,360 | $47,014,253 |
| 2 | Electronic Arts Inc. | 2025 | Andrew Wilson | 1,300,000 | 25,710,910 | 0 | 2,840,067 | 30,529,835 |
| 3 | Roblox Corporation | 2025 | David Baszucki | 0 | 22,669,163 | 0 | 0 | 24,565,995 |
| 4 | PENN Entertainment, Inc. | 2025 | Jay Snowden | 1,800,000 | 14,249,989 | 4,750,004 | 2,984,400 | 24,126,651 |
| 5 | DraftKings Inc. | 2025 | Jason Robins | 1 | 19,203,672 | 0 | 0 | 22,621,941 |
| 6 | IAC Inc. | 2025 | Joseph Levin | 273,077 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 17,601,042 |
| 7 | Wynn Resorts, Limited | 2025 | Craig Billings | 2,000,000 | 9,624,110 | 0 | 3,433,750 | 15,090,901 |
| 8 | Boyd Gaming Corporation | 2025 | Keith Smith | 1,850,000 | 9,124,858 | 0 | 3,700,000 | 14,697,487 |
| 9 | AppLovin Corporation | 2025 | Adam Foroughi | 400,000 | 12,558,866 | 0 | 0 | 12,969,001 |
| 10 | Bally's Corporation | 2025 | Robeson Reeves | 1,138,501 | 590,012 | 5,003,460 | 0 | 8,658,602 |
| 11 | Light & Wonder, Inc. | 2025 | Matthew Wilson | 1,359,150 | 3,997,416 | 0 | 1,235,919 | 6,603,716 |
| 12 | Playtika Holding Corp. | 2025 | Robert Antokol | 2,079,448 | 0 | 0 | 2,284,330 | 5,852,001 |
| 13 | Everi Holdings Inc. | 2024 | Randy Taylor | 730,000 | 2,399,880 | 0 | 0 | 3,160,492 |
| 14 |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. | 2026 | Strauss Zelnick | 1 | 0 | 0 | 0 | 403,019 |
| — | International Game Technology PLC | — | — | — | — | — | — | not in coverage universe |
Each peer's compensation is from its most recently filed proxy; fiscal years differ by company. Each peer's figures come from its own filings; the subject company is highlighted. Peers whose chief executive compensation is outside our coverage universe are stated as such, never left blank.
| Company | Annual incentive payout | Long-term vehicle mix | PSU measures include TSR | Compensation consultant |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Light & Wonder, Inc. | 73.1% | PSU 50 · RSU 50 | Yes — TSR PSUs | Compensation Advisory Partners LLC |
| AppLovin Corporation | not disclosed | RSU 100 | not disclosed | Semler Brossy |
| Bally's Corporation | not disclosed | not disclosed | No | not disclosed |
| Boyd Gaming Corporation | 100% | PSU 60 · RSU 40 | No | Exequity |
| DraftKings Inc. | not disclosed | RSU 50 · PSU 50 | No | Frederic W. Cook & Co., Inc. |
| Electronic Arts Inc. | 87.4% | PSU 60 · RSU 40 | Yes — Absolute TSR | Semler Brossy |
| Everi Holdings Inc. | 0% | PSU 60 · RSU 40 | Yes — Total Stockholder Return (TSR) relative to Russell 3000 Index | Mercer (wholly owned subsidiary of Marsh & McLennan Companies, Inc.) |
| IAC Inc. | not disclosed | RSU 100 | not disclosed | Compensia, Inc. |
| International Game Technology PLC | not disclosed | not disclosed | not disclosed | not disclosed |
| Match Group | 94% | PSU 85 · RSU 15 | No | Compensia |
| PENN Entertainment, Inc. | 66.3% | PSU 50 · RSU 25 · Options 25 | No | Semler Brossy Consulting Group, LLC |
| Playtika Holding Corp. | 115.37% | PSU 66 · RSU 34 | Yes — Total Shareholder Return (TSR) | Pearl Meyer & Partners LLC |
| Roblox Corporation | not disclosed | PSU 75 · RSU 25 | No | FW Cook |
| Take-Two Interactive Software, Inc. | 152.4% | PSU 67 · RSU 33 | Yes — Relative TSR | Frederic W. Cook & Co., Inc. |
| Wynn Resorts, Limited | 256% | PSU 55 · RSU 45 | No | Radford |
Read from each company's Compensation Discussion and Analysis: annual incentive payout as a percentage of target, the disclosed long-term vehicle mix, whether performance-share measures include a total shareholder return component, and the retained compensation consultant. “Not disclosed” appears only where the company's filing does not state the item.
